Hannah Mühi is a contemporary artist whose work is deeply influenced by her personal experiences and emotions as a woman in today’s society. A central element of her creative process is the use of striking outlines that challenge social norms and expectations. These outlines are brought to life through flowing forms and vibrant colors. If you look closely, you may spot personal notes from her diary that often find their way into her artworks. Get to know Hannah better in our exclusive Q&A below.  

Q&A W/ HANNAH MÜHI

How has your art changed over the years?
Just as I change and get older, learn and have new experiences, so does my art. All my works are very personal and therefore always thematically linked to the current phase of my life. You could say that my work has been allowed to grow up with me over the past few years—both thematically and technically. However, my passion and love for art has remained the same since I was a small child.

What is your source of inspiration?
Life and my everyday life as a woman today. I process my feelings and thoughts through my art. Visually, this usually manifests itself in the form of female figures in various facets. The female body is a miracle for me.

What do you usually wear when you’re in the studio?
I should get a studio outfit that can get dirty. In fact, I always just wear something comfortable. If you look closely, you can find little splashes of paint on my pants.
